The Senior Software Engineer (fullstack) Role

We’re looking for a Senior Full Stack Developer to join our Hub Platform team. In this role, you’ll design and build reusable frontend components and resilient backend services that power Qlik Cloud. You’ll deliver features end-to-end — from API to UI — working with product managers, UX designers, and engineers across multiple business units.

Here’s How You’ll Be Making An Impact

  • Design, implement, test, deploy, and monitor end-to-end features.
  • Build reusable React + TypeScript components within a micro-frontend architecture.
  • Develop and maintain backend services, primarily in Node.js, with some exposure to Go.
  • Design and optimize REST/GraphQL APIs.
  • Ensure high-quality outcomes through automated testing (Jest, Playwright, Cypress) and CI/CD best practices.
  • Collaborate with UX and Product to translate ideas into intuitive customer experiences.
  • Contribute to observability and monitoring using Grafana, Prometheus, Pyroscope, Sentry.
  • Support service resiliency initiatives to reduce incidents and downtime.

We’re Looking For a Teammate With

  • 5–8 years of full stack development experience.
  • Proficiency in React, TypeScript, JavaScript, HTML, CSS with micro-frontend experience a plus.
  • Strong backend experience in Node.js (primary) and familiarity with Go a plus.
  • Expertise in API design and building scalable backend services.
  • Testing mindset: hands-on experience with Jest, Playwright, Cypress, and building reliable CI pipelines.
  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S preferred) — including EKS, S3, CloudWatch, Lambda — and containerized environments (Docker, Kubernetes).
  • Familiarity with monitoring and observability practices (Grafana, Prometheus, Pyroscope, Sentry).
  • Strong problem-solving, collaboration, and communication skills.
  • Experience in the analytics or data domain, an asset.
  • Familiarity with feature flagging (LaunchDarkly) and continuous delivery practices, an asset.
  • Exposure to distributed systems and event-driven architectures, an asset.
  • Experience with Go as a secondary backend language, an asset.
